    West Bromwich firm and Aston University tackle carbon cost of metal car parts

    Metal Assemblies produces machined metal components and welded assemblies for manufacturers such as Toyota, BMW and Nissan.

    The firm said it wanted to be the first in the sector to offer the detailed carbon cost information.

    CEO Iain Collis explained a robust approach to measuring the data did not currently exist.

    “We’ll be transforming this end of the supply chain in ways that provide value to our customers, while differentiating ourselves from our competitors,” he said.

    During the three-year project, academics will look at the fabricator’s energy consumption and suggest alternative sustainable products and processes.

    Dr Breno Nunes from Aston Business School said academics would point the manufacturer toward “a clear direction to take for a more sustainable future”.

    The collaboration, a knowledge transfer partnership, is funded by the UK’s Innovation agency, Innovate UK.
